TPM(全称Trusted Platform Module)是一种安全芯片,用于存储和执行计算机系统中的安全操作和密钥管理。TPM 2.0是TPM规范的最新版本,引入了一些新功能和改进。以下是117数据(www.117w.com)整理的一些对于TPM 2.0的知识介绍。
1. 安全功能:TPM 2.0提供了一系列安全功能,包括硬件生成和存储密钥、加密和解密数据、数字签名和认证等。它通过在硬件级别保护密钥和执行安全操作,提供了更高的系统安全性。
2. 可信计算:TPM 2.0支持可信计算的概念,即通过验证系统的完整性和安全性来增强计算过程的可信度。它可以确保计算机系统在启动过程中没有被篡改,并提供了安全的执行环境,以防止恶意软件和攻击。
3. 密钥管理:TPM 2.0可以生成和存储密钥,包括对称密钥和非对称密钥。它提供了一个安全的环境来保护密钥,并可以用于加密和解密数据、数字签名和认证等安全操作。
4. 密码保护:TPM 2.0可以用于密码保护和身份验证。它可以存储和保护用户的密码,并支持密码学协议,如哈希函数、公钥加密和证书等,以确保密码安全性和数据保护。
5. 设备身份认证:TPM 2.0可以用于设备身份认证,确保设备的唯一标识和完整性。它可以生成和存储设备的证书,用于验证设备的身份,并确保与其他设备之间的安全通信。
6. 软件支持:TPM 2.0得到了广泛的软件支持,包括操作系统(如Windows、Linux等)、应用程序和开发工具。这使得开发人员能够利用TPM 2.0的功能来增强系统和应用程序的安全性。
总体而言,TPM 2.0是一种安全芯片,提供了许多安全功能,用于加强计算机系统的安全性和可信度。它可以用于密钥管理、密码保护、身份认证和设备安全等方面,为计算机系统提供更高级别的安全保护。